MTS Science
Posted: Published on May 3rd, 2019
Ischemic heart disease remains the leading cause of mortality (12.7 %) worldwide, causing more than 7 million deaths per year.Native angiogenesis after infarction most often is not sufficient for appropriate supply of hibernating cardiomyocytes, leading to pathologic left ventricle (LV) remodeling and ischemic cardiomyopathy, a clinical entity characterized by a poor prognosis and severe symptoms in affected patients. Management of this disease often is limited, and curative strategies beside heart transplantation are lacking Continue reading

KearnsSayre syndrome – Wikipedia
Posted: Published on March 8th, 2019
KearnsSayre syndrome (KSS) is a mitochondrial myopathy with a typical onset before 20 years of age. KSS is a more severe syndromic variant of chronic progressive external ophthalmoplegia (abbreviated CPEO), a syndrome that is characterized by isolated involvement of the muscles controlling movement of the eyelid (levator palpebrae, orbicularis oculi) and eye (extra-ocular muscles). This results in ptosis and ophthalmoplegia respectively Continue reading

OHSU Center for Regenerative Medicine Heart Regeneration …
Posted: Published on January 8th, 2019
Heart attacks, the number one cause of heart failure, are caused by a sudden catastrophic death of hundreds of millions of heart muscle cells functioning cells that cannot be replaced by the normal healing process. At the Center for Regenerative Medicine, we are working toward an actual cure for heart failure by regenerating lost heart muscle cells and eliminating the need for life-long treatments with expensive drugs and devices. Such a cure could save thousands of lives, improve the quality lives of millions of heart failure patients and save the health care economy billions of dollars every year. Continue reading
